Understanding Your HOA: Rules & Fees Guide
Owning a home in a community governed by a Homeowner's Association (HOA) can be a positive experience. It typically involves amenities and shared spaces that augment the living experience. However, HOAs also come with specific rules and fees that members need to grasp clearly. This guide will walk you through the essential aspects of HOA regulations and financial obligations.
A well-written set of covenants, conditions, and restrictions (CC&Rs) outlines the HOA's rules for residents. These often cover parameters such as property maintenance, landscaping, parking, noise levels, and even permitted pet breeds. It's imperative to familiarize yourself with these guidelines to ensure compliance and avoid any potential issues.
HOAs also collect fees from residents to fund the maintenance and operations of community amenities and shared spaces. These encompass expenses such as landscaping, pool upkeep, snow removal, security services, and administrative costs. The amount of your HOA fee will differ based on the size and scope of your community.
Make sure you meticulously review your HOA's financial documents to understand how fees are utilized. You have the right to seek clarification on any aspect of HOA rules and fees. Open communication with your HOA board is key to handling any concerns or questions you may have.

Exploring HOA Costs and Guidelines
Deciding acquiring a home within a community governed by a Homeowners Association (HOA) can be a smart decision. HOAs often ensure amenities and preserve common areas, boosting the overall worth of your residence. However, it's vital to grasp the associated costs and guidelines before making your final decision. HOA fees are typically levied monthly or annually and can vary significantly based on factors such as the scope of the community, amenities offered, and the HOA's expenditures.
These fees are used to fund various expenses, including landscaping, maintenance of common areas, protection, and operations. It's necessary to review the HOA's covenants, conditions, and restrictions (CC&Rs), which outline the regulations governing property use. CC&Rs can cover a extensive range of topics, from animal policies to building alterations.
- Familiarize yourself the HOA's financial statements and budget to gauge their financial practices.
- Attend HOA meetings to stay informed current issues and decisions.
- Communicate your HOA board members if you have inquiries about fees, guidelines, or community matters.
